What kind of accuracy would someone get out of a scoped AK-47? I’d guess you might get maybe 400 yards for body shots?
The AK has a typical MOA of about 4, which means you’d need to be within a hundred yards for a head shot. That would give you a 12 inch spread at 300 yards.
An SVT Dragonov has a similar gas system as an AK type rifle, and so can look similar. They are longer, and have a sniper type stock, sometimes with a hand-grip hole. The factory rating for the SVT is 0.7 MOS with would give you just about a 2 inch spread at 300 yards.
